Can't get material change to apply to all parts in assembly

Question asked by Mark Soldan on Mar 31, 2009
(2008 SP5.0) I have an assembly with many parts. I have applied materials to parts on a part level. When applying a material, I always check the "Link Material" check box.

When I change the attributes for a particular material I expect all parts that have appearances that are linked to the that file to change as well. That's not the case. Only the part on which I edited the material changes.

I've triend forced rebuilding, reloading the model, restarting SW, or restarting my workstation... no luck. The only way I can get the material change to apply to every part is to essentially edit every part (though I don't actually change anything). In other words, it seems as if each part caches it's appearance settings and to get it to re-read the material file, I have to open up the Appearances feature manager for each part.

What am I missing"?

On one hand, it's hard to believe that this is intentional behavior, but having used PW a bit now, I've learned to temper my expectations. I wish SW would put some real effort into the PW user interface. It takes far too long to figure out how to do things and even longer to actually do them.